HCP and HcpA induced release of IL-8 and TNF-α but not IL-2, IL-6, and IL-10 (A). * P <0.0001 and HcpA ** P <0.001. High levels of IL-8 and TNF-α released from HT-29, T84, and HeLa cells in the presence of HCP and HcpA (B) and (C). HCP and HcpA induced similar levels of IL-8 (1658.3 pg/ml from HT-29; 1558.33 pg/ml from T84; and 1423 pg/ml from HeLa cells) (C). Both proteins induced comparable levels of TNF-α release from HT-29, T84, and HeLa cells [HCP (1346.6, 1258.3, and 1205.3 pg/ml) and HcpA (1272.6, 1205.3, and 1223.3 pg/ml)], respectively (B). Polarized intestinal and non-intestinal cells were incubated alone with DMEM as a negative control.

Journal: PLoS ONE

Article Title: The Hemorrhagic Coli Pilus (HCP) of Escherichia coli O157:H7 Is an Inducer of Proinflammatory Cytokine Secretion in Intestinal Epithelial Cells

doi: 10.1371/journal.pone.0012127

Figure Lengend Snippet: HCP and HcpA induced release of IL-8 and TNF-α but not IL-2, IL-6, and IL-10 (A). * P <0.0001 and HcpA ** P <0.001. High levels of IL-8 and TNF-α released from HT-29, T84, and HeLa cells in the presence of HCP and HcpA (B) and (C). HCP and HcpA induced similar levels of IL-8 (1658.3 pg/ml from HT-29; 1558.33 pg/ml from T84; and 1423 pg/ml from HeLa cells) (C). Both proteins induced comparable levels of TNF-α release from HT-29, T84, and HeLa cells [HCP (1346.6, 1258.3, and 1205.3 pg/ml) and HcpA (1272.6, 1205.3, and 1223.3 pg/ml)], respectively (B). Polarized intestinal and non-intestinal cells were incubated alone with DMEM as a negative control.

Article Snippet: A sandwich ELISA using 96-well plates coated overnight at 4°C, and using a concentration of 10 µg/ml goat anti-human antibodies of IL-8 and TNF-α (BD Biosciences Pharmingen, San Diego, CA, USA) was performed as previously described .

An ELISA-based assay demonstrating the induction of TNF-α in polarized HT-29 cells in response to different concentrations of purified HCP and HcpA (A). Western blot showing the kinetics of secreted proteins and cell lysates produced after the incubation of polarized HT-29 cells with HCP and HcpA (B). Both proteins stimulate the production of TNF-α in HT-29 cells in a dose-dependent manner. Purified HCP (100 pg/ml) and HcpA (100 pg/ml) were incubated with polarized HT-29 cells at different intervals (C). The supernatant recovered from the basolateral surface showed a significant time-dependent increase of TNF-α as shown by Western blotting (D). Detection of actin was used as a protein loading control.

Purified HCP or HcpA protein (100 pg/ml) were pre-incubated with anti-HCP antibodies in DMEM low glucose medium before addition to the apical surface of HT-29 cells. A dose-dependent inhibition for IL-8 and TNF-α from HT-29 cells was obtained: between 95–98% at the 1∶200 dilution of the antibody (A and B). * P <0.0002.

The highest level of IL-8 and TNF-α release was observed after growth of EDL933 in Minca (A and B) (* P <0.0001). The hcpA mutant was reduced for IL-8 and TNF-α induction compared to the wild-type strain (** P <0.0012). Comparison of IL-8 and TNF-α induction by EDL933, EDL933Δ hcpA , EDL933Δ fliC and EDL933Δ hcpA /Δ fliC previously cultured in Minca (C). Asterisks and ampersands indicate that a value is significantly different from the value for the mutant in hcpA , fliC and the double mutant hcpA / fliC cultured in Minca, ** P <0.0012, && P <0.005, *** P <0.001, and **** P <0.0001.
